    Hello everyone just wanted to take a moment to review the Negril location in Laurel. Nothing like being greeted with a warm welcome. Kept it simple with the fish sandwich, Pattie and coco bread which is consistently delicious. The fish sandwich was fried properly; however, it could use a side of jerk sauce for dipping. I do appreciate the sorrel is "handmade" and has the right amount of ginger for spice. This location is catered more toward efficient carry-out than the dine in experience which isn't a bad thing considering they likely fulfill more to go orders. Bar stood seating is available on the perimeter of the restaurant to eat. It would be better if the garbage can/waste bin was moved opposite of the eating area. The unisex restroom was clean but ran out of hand soap. Nonetheless this was not a bad experience and I look forward to dining in again in the future. Overall 3.3 of 5 for the dine in experience.

    Negril is my go-to Jamaican/Island food spot whenever I'm visiting my family. It's in the Laurel Shopping Center which is nearby. Although there's a LA Fitness gym and Marshalls a few doors away, you'll be able to find parking. The parking fairy is on your side. ;-D When I'm on the go, my favorite grab-n-gos are the slice of moist rum/carrot cake, homemade sorrel drink with the right amount of sweetness, and/or hot cripsy beef patty w/ soft warm coco bread in a sandwich (learned this method from my NY cousins). Always make me feel IRIE! One of these days, I'll have time to dine in for the main dishes. Based on my overall experience, the service is usually quick and the staff very welcoming. I highly recommend for you to try Negril if you're into or drawn to Caribbean comfort food. Enjoy!!

    Hey friends! Some chain restaurants tend to be hit or miss, but Negril is always consistent! And as a picky eater, I appreciate consistency lol. I order a shrimp patty, coco bread, and a curry shrimp entree. The shrimp patty was crispy and flavorful. Coco bread was warm and buttery. O-M-G, the star of show was the curry shrimp. I could taste the freshness of the shrimp and the curry sauce was perfect. Rice was perfectly cooked. Only critique is that the cabbage was a little too soft. Service was friendly, I was greeted when I walked in. It took about 20 mins for the curry shrimp entree, so I recommend calling ahead or ordering online. They have a convenient online/phone order pickup station with your first name displayed. Inside is small with a few tables to dine in at. I recommend Negril if you're in Laurel!
